The Position
Genentech, Inc. seeks a Senior Pharmacovigilance Analyst at its South San Francisco, CA location. Duties: Responsible for the analysis and trending of a variety of complex datasets within safety reporting and forecasting across US Patient Safety (US PS) for enhanced efficiency and improvement of pharmacovigilance (PV) processes. Collaborate within cross-functional teams of both local and global stakeholders to develop data solutions, gain alignment and deliver impactful business insights, acting as a thought partner to enable better data driven decision-making. Manage and participate at an advanced level in the development of programs (Python, SAS, Tableau, Excel, etc.) and related automated dashboards that perform complex data analyses that answer a wide array of business questions across multiple domains - including Adverse Events, Product Complaints, Market Research and Patient Support Programs (MAPs), and PV systems - using multiple complex data sources and technical tools/languages. Responsible for the management of data, programming of data edit checks for data cleansing, and sophisticated data visualizations. At a senior level, develop optimized programs to provide ad-hoc reports for data review to support US Patient Safety across the department. Responsible for the testing and organization of data transfers, datasets, programs, and related documentation. Ensure all data programming activities and processes are conducted according to standard operating procedures and good programming practice. Manage data projects using established project management methodologies, ensuring timely execution, cross-functional alignment, and successful launch. Collaborate with leadership to address internal and external data needs/gaps at a senior level. Recommend and implement sampling strategy. Develop, expand, and manage U.S. forecasting strategy across various lines (adverse events, product complaints, follow-ups, therapeutic areas and sender units) in collaboration with global partners, contributing insights to forums that guide forecast alignment across global affiliates and ensuring collection of stakeholder data both internally and externally. Develop and execute resource models to estimate staffing needs for both U.S. and global patient safety teams. Act as subject matter expert for data analytics, including advanced analytical methodologies, programs/projects, and health authority audits and inspections. Actively participate in cross functional communities, networks and/or knowledge-sharing bodies that enable broader and more effective use of insights and/or analytics that drive and support decisions. Develop and model data analytics best practices. Represent US affiliate on global work streams or committees. Stay current with and adopt emergent relevant methodologies, tools and applications to ensure fit-for-purpose and impactful approaches. Telecommuting permitted up to 3 days per week.
